Scuba diving is a form of entertainment and experience that is more and more popular when traveling to the sea. There is no need to go far just to discover the mystery and beauty in the ocean in foreign countries. Because in Vietnam, you can also explore this new joy in Nha Trang while participating in scuba diving tour.

As one of the seas that possesses the most beautiful coral reefs in the country, it is not an exaggeration that when visitors to Nha Trang have not scuba diving, they cannot feel the natural beauty that nature bestows for this city. Guests traveling often combine snorkeling with a tour of the island. Depending on the package selected, the organizers will pick you up at the hotel or Cau Da port – the departure place of the cruise ships to Nha Trang Bay . 8:00 am, the port is crowded with tourists waiting for departure time. Each person is given a life jacket when boarding the boat to wear during the cruise on the bay. The most beautiful and attractive diving spot here is Hon Mun island, 10km from Cau Da port (about 45 minutes by boat). The first experience is the feeling of rocking in waves in a basket boat that takes guests from the boat to the raft house – where diving begins.

Hon Mun

Hon MunIn Hon Mun, tourists want to dive must have a “high level” because there is a depth of more than 20m. Here, you will admire the beauty of more than 300 species of corals and thousands of fish living. The sea water here is so blue that you can see the deep sea bottom just by wearing swimming glasses facing the water. Each 30-minute journey may not be satisfying, but you should be able to see the ocean floor.

Monkey Island

Monkey IslandIf you are a beginner to diving, Monkey Island is a very suitable diving spot. The depth here is only from 3 – 5m, so visitors can rest assured to explore without fear .. short of breath. Instead of jumping from the boat into the sea like in Hon Mun, here you can climb the rocks, follow the small path to the beach and from the beach just wade out according to the guide until the water reaches level. The shoulder is starting to dive.

Yen Island – Hon Noi

Yen Island - Hon NoiIf you do not like diving, traveling to Nha Trang you can also watch the corals by a glass bottom boat in Yen Island – Hon Noi. However, the feeling of sitting on a boat watching the ocean is not “already” like diving directly into the ocean, touching the sea fish with your hands with a very interesting feeling.
